Mirza Abbas criticizes media silence on alleged political-business deals
  14, March, 2025, 11:16:50:PM

BNP senior leader Mirza Abbas on Friday questioned the media`s reluctance to report on alleged financial dealings between political parties and business groups.

Speaking at an Iftar event hosted by the Dhaka Reporters` Unity (DRU), Abbas pointed out that certain political entities continue to receive substantial financial contributions from businesses.

"We often hear about donations of Tk 15 to 16 crore, sometimes even Tk 100 crore, being given to different parties. Why doesn’t the media address this?" he asked.

He emphasized the crucial role of journalists in uncovering and reporting such issues, urging them to uphold their responsibility with integrity.

"The power of your pen surpasses that of a sword. The information you present can either serve the nation or mislead it," Abbas remarked.

He called on the media to remain committed to professional ethics and ensure that the truth reaches the public.

During the same event, Jamaat-e-Islami Amir Shafiqur Rahman expressed sorrow over the recent tragic incident involving the rape and death of a minor girl in Magura.

Condemning the crime, he urged the nation to unite in demanding justice for the victim and called on the media to play a crucial role in highlighting such issues.

"This incident has deeply shaken the people of this country. May Allah guide us to stand against such atrocities and ensure justice," he stated.

Shafiqur stressed the importance of media vigilance in exposing social injustices and holding those responsible accountable.
